What is the EnviroPad?
The Green Rhino EnviroPad is a spill control mat designed specifically for construction, civil engineering, utilities, and infrastructure sites. It sits beneath motor-driven plant and equipment to capture incidental hydrocarbon drips and refuelling spills: the kind that happen every day on every active site, and that carry a direct legal liability under the Environmental Protection Act 1990 and the Water Resources Act 1991.
The EnviroPad is not an absorbent mat. That distinction matters more than any other specification. Every other spill pad, nappy, and tray on the market uses polypropylene or recycled fibre to soak up oil. Soaking is temporary. Apply pressure, move the product, or let it rain, and the absorbed oil comes straight back out.
The EnviroPad uses Neutroilize Smart Fabric Technology, a patented blend of smart polymers that chemically converts hydrocarbons into a non-leaching solid. Not absorbed. Not stored. Converted. Once the oil becomes solid, it cannot drain, squeeze, or wash back out under any normal site condition.
Generation 5.0 is the current version of the EnviroPad. The key advancement over previous generations is full compatibility with HVO (hydrotreated vegetable oil) and bio hydraulic fluids, covering the fuels now increasingly specified on low-carbon construction projects across the UK.
How the Neutroilize technology works
Oil or fuel drips onto the surface. The top mesh wicks the hydrocarbon inward across areas of unused polymer beneath.
The smart polymers react with the hydrocarbon on contact, beginning the conversion from liquid to solid. The polymer swells as it reacts.
The hydrocarbon is fully converted into a non-leaching solid rubber, permanently locked inside the pad and unrecoverable by any mechanical means.
Rainwater passes through the mesh and sheds freely from the surface. The solid hydrocarbons inside are unaffected. The pad never fills with water.
As the polymer reacts and solidifies hydrocarbons, it swells to approximately twice its original thickness. This is how you check remaining capacity: press the pad surface. When it has thickened uniformly across its full area, it is approaching the end of its working life and needs replacing.

The five sizes explained
All five EnviroPad sizes use identical Gen 5.0 Neutroilize Smart Fabric Technology and carry the same King's Award for Enterprise Innovation 2025. The only variables are dimensions, oil capacity, and the plant types they are sized for. Choose by matching the mat to the footprint of your equipment and the anticipated spill volume over a working shift.

The entry-level format in the range. Sized precisely for compact power tools and small plant: disc cutters, small generators, water pumps, and similar equipment where a larger mat would be impractical.

The mid-range format for medium plant. At 900 mm x 690 mm, it covers portable generators up to 20kVA, diesel compressors, and larger water pumps where the S6 footprint would leave drip zones exposed.

The large format for high-utilisation rectangular plant. Large generators running continuous shifts, diesel compressors serving multiple tool points, and telehandlers at fixed service positions.

The extra-large square-format mat. The equal-sided footprint covers excavators, tracked plant, and plant compounds where width and depth are comparable, eliminating the corner gaps that a rectangular mat leaves.

The largest and highest-capacity EnviroPad. The elongated format covers transformer bases, fuel bowsers, and generator trailers without needing two mats end to end, eliminating the seam gap between them.

Size comparison
Use the table below to select the correct EnviroPad for your plant. Match the mat dimensions to the base footprint of the equipment, and check that the oil capacity exceeds your anticipated daily drip volume with headroom for extended or overnight use. Hover any row to highlight it.
| Size | Dimensions | Oil capacity | Capacity visual | Typical plant | Format |
|---|---|---|---|---|---|
| S6 Small | 610 x 460 mm | Up to 6L | Disc cutters, small generators, pumps | Rectangular | |
| M15 Medium | 900 x 690 mm | Up to 15L | Generators to 20kVA, compressors | Rectangular | |
| L31 Large | 1370 x 910 mm | Up to 31L | Large generators, telehandlers | Rectangular | |
| XL50 X Large | 1370 x 1370 mm | Up to 50L | Excavators, plant compounds | Square | |
| XXL80 XX Large | 2180 x 1370 mm | Up to 80L | Transformers, bowsers, trailers | Elongated |
Oil capacity figures refer to diesel and HVO. Capacity for other fluids varies. All sizes are HVO-compatible in Gen 5.0.
Disposal and end of life
One of the practical advantages of the EnviroPad over liquid-retaining spill trays is the simplicity of disposal. Because the hydrocarbons are solidified and non-leaching, the used pad carries no special COSHH requirements.
Check capacity by pressing the full surface. Replace when polymer has thickened uniformly across the pad.
Wear nitrile gloves when handling a used pad. Use both carry handles on XL and XXL sizes.
Fold the pad if required to reduce volume for the bin. Solidified oil will not leak during folding.
Place in your normal on-site hazardous waste bin. No specialist collection required.
This contrasts sharply with the disposal process for a saturated spill tray or plant nappy, which must be managed as hazardous liquid waste by a licensed contractor. On a busy site with multiple items of plant, that difference represents a meaningful cost and compliance overhead over the course of a project.
